By this book you will learn about Flutter. In this book, the practice of smartphones has greater than before exponentially and so the usage of Mobile Phones sand websites. In the meantime, thinking about future career scenes, getting knowledge about web development and mobile app progress is strongly suggested for all people. if we talk about to mobile app progress, here are two most widespread open-source contexts Flutter as well as React Native. It is actually useful for all the learners to learn any one of these two contexts for building a successful profession in the Mobile App development field. We will talk over Flutter in detail as well as discuss why it is best to acquire.

Flutter:

Flutter is wild becoming one of the most widespread contexts for developing cross-platform mobile apps. Maximum Android and iOS creators today are going to agree that it is a quicker and new future-proof substitute to other cross-platform contexts such as React Native and Native Script. Furthermore, Flutter is motorized by Dart a programming language that are used by Flutter to build android and IOS apps. It empowers the application to nonstop cooperate with the intuitive platform as an alternative of going through JavaScript such as in React Native and which makes Flutter reckless and effectual. Flutter involves of two vital parts, First one is Software Development Kit it is a collection of tools which are going to support you grow your applications. This consist of tools to collect your code into intuitive machine code, the code for iOS and Android. And second one is a Framework which UI Library built on widgets. It is a collection of returnable UI components such as buttons, text inputs, sliders, etc. that you can mark for your own desires.

Features of Flutter:

  • Provide support to Hot Reload and Hot Restart
  • Development of Well-organized and High Performance Applications.
  • App development
  • Broad widget libraries
  • Save time and Money

Why flutter:

Flutter Creators’ request is growing day by day in the job marketplace as practically everyone is going to Native app progress for which Flutter is much more applicable. The Flutter designers’ municipal has got exponential development in few years on altered QA opportunities like Stack as Overflow. Certainly, well-prepared certification is also more needed for any context or language to type a good stand-up in the marketplace and Flutter has grand and fully prepared certification where you can simply study the syntax and other essential ideas in detail. Flutter maintain the fast improvement process and protects much more time for the developers. Initially, with the relief of numerous educational widgets, you can simply make a creative UI/UX strategy for your applications. Flutter is reasonably relaxed to study and if you know JAVA monastery then it grow into more suitable and relaxed for you to understanding over Flutter. Similarly, as Flutter routines Dart programming language, you must be capable with the language. Thank you Flutter, you can alter your code and understand the outcomes in actual. This is named as Hot-Reload. This will solitary takes a short quantity of time once you save to apprise the application itself. Important alterations force you to refill the app. But if you do effort like strategy, for suppose, and alter the size of a component, this is in actual! It is vital for novel technology to have decent documents. Nevertheless it is not constantly the case that you must have it. You can study much more from Flutter’s documents, and everything is in much more detailed.

Concepts you will cover in this book:

  • This book is distributed into three portion. In first portion we will discuss about the Basis OF flutter programming through this we learn about Presenting Flutter and Getting Started, we learn how to  Create a Hello World App ,what is Learning Dart Basics, we study about how to create Starter Project Template as well as we also get the Understanding of the Widget Tree
  • Then we move to the second portion of book which is about the fleshing out an APP. By this chapter we get to know that what are the use of Common Widgets, we also learn how to add animation to an App. Through this chapter we also learn how to create App’s Navigation as well as how to create Scrolling Lists and Effects. While going through this chapter we also study how to build layouts, how we can apply interactivity as well as how to write Platform-Native Code
  • The third and last portion of the book is about creating production-ready Apps. In which we learn how to save data with local Persistence, at the end of this book we can learn how to add the Firebase and Fire store Backend, how to add State Management to the Fire store Client App as well as how to add Blocs to Fire store Client App Pages

Leave a Reply

Your email address will not be published. Required fields are marked *